As warmth transfer is At the start depending on a temperature difference, better temperature dissimilarities will end in better heat flux. In a very compartment fire, the very best temperatures are present at All those areas where flaming combustion is going on. The fire plume and the assorted warmth fluxes produced by it are one of the key implies of damage generation in the early phases of a fire because of this good temperature variation and really turbulent flows. Fire plumes versus wall surfaces have revealed to have average warmth fluxes starting from forty to 80 kW/m2, even though heat fluxes measured in checks with objects immersed in diffusion flames array involving 75 and 200 kW/m2 Heskestad (1982); (Qian and Saito 1992; Dillon 1998; Lattimer 2008).

The fire pattern scientific tests unveiled that ventilation not often triggers any damage of importance throughout gas-managed situations. Having said that, ventilation gets one of many more prominent influences of harm when the compartment has transitioned into air flow-managed problems.

Investigators make use of the different heights and route in the strains of demarcation as indicative of directional movement. Course of movement is usually associated with the decrease line of demarcation currently being closer to your origin of the circulation. website These styles tend to be witnessed on vertical surfaces of information items and wall linings.

Even so, not all fire investigators have the very same volume of education and learning and training, or appreciation for the conversation of your fire in its ecosystem. Traditionally, fire investigators are already men and women with no formal education or schooling in scientific methodology. A survey was done via the Nationwide Middle for Forensic Sciences (NCFS) in 2000 exactly where 422 fire investigators revealed that only 33 % held a college or university diploma, of which only 10 % were connected to science or engineering (Minnich 2000). This study also connected that the common fire investigator has only gained sixty h of training, indicating a a single-to-two 7 days study course.
